Step 2: Turnstile counter cutover. The Gatewick counter service replaces the legacy tally daemon at Harrowfield Stadium. Plugins must stop polling the old endpoint; the new service pushes counts. Update your manifest, rebuild, and verify against the sandbox gate feed. Mismatched schema versions fail silently, so check twice. Before deploying, copy the new service configuration exactly as shown below.

service settings:
druwyn:
  log_level: debug
  metrics_host: metrics.druwyn.tolvaqlabs.internal
  pool_size: 32

Team,

Summary ahead of the sync: we exercised failover of the Spoolwright printer-spooler microservice from the Amberfell region to the standby cluster. Queue drain completed in 4m12s, within target; two jobs re-rendered due to a stale font cache, now patched. One gap: the standby's encrypted job store required manual unsealing, adding six minutes. Per procedure, unsealing prompts for the store's recovery passphrase. For the record and for the next drill, that passphrase follows below.

vault phrase of kajef-tafog = wenox-briix

Q: How does WaveGlint generate audio waveform previews, and what should I check during review?

A: WaveGlint downsamples uploaded audio server-side, stores peak data as JSON, and never exposes raw source files to the browser. Preview buckets are private; signed links expire in ten minutes. Decryption of the archived peak store is gated behind a recovery passphrase held by the Brinmore ops team. For audit purposes, that passphrase is recorded immediately below.

vault phrase of tagag-fawef = lammir-ulaiel-oliax-belox-eliox-ulaok-gilael-norys-holox-fenir

Hi team,

Before I hand off the 3.2 release, please note the humidity sensor drift reported on Verdana controllers in the Elmbrook trial site. Drift exceeds 4% after roughly ten days of continuous operation; firmware 3.2.1 adds an automatic recalibration cycle every 72 hours. Support should advise growers to install 3.2.1 and trigger a manual recalibration once. The hotfix bundle must be verified before distribution, so I'm including the signing key used for the 3.2.1 packages below.

release key, fahof-yagap: bky3_m5d